SWITCHMODE™ Power Rectifiers
. . . designed for use in switching power supplies, inverters and as
free wheeling diodes, these state–of–the–art devices have the
following features:
MUR820
MUR840
MUR860
• Ultrafast 25, 50 and 75 Nanosecond Recovery Time
• 175°C Operating Junction Temperature
• Popular TO–220 Package
• Epoxy Meets UL94, VO @ 1/8″
• Low Forward Voltage
• Low Leakage Current
• High Temperature Glass Passivated Junction
• Reverse Voltage to 600 Volts

Mechanical Characteristics:
• Case: Epoxy, Molded
• Weight: 1.9 grams (approximately)
1
• Finish: All External Surfaces Corrosion Resistant and Terminal
Leads are Readily Solderable
3
• Lead Temperature for Soldering Purposes: 260°C Max. for
10 Seconds
• Shipped 50 units per plastic tube
• Marking: U820, U840, U860
